Re: Release of 0.1

Posted by Anatole Tresch <at...@gmail.com>.
I also wanted to raise that question (I was some days sick, so you were
faster ;-D )...

If extensions must be moved out to a separate tree. I think some extensions
already work qute well (resolver( and just need some tests and docs,
whereas many others definitively require more time.
So if we can separate extensions somehow (even perhaps manage in a seperate
source tree), I would agree that API and core are rather stable.
Things to be done:
- Checking for accurate Javadocs
- Checking improving API/Core Documentation
- Ensure we have a release build, which also updates our web page on
successful build with Javadocs, asciidocs (may be coping the generated
html...? )
 Ensuring the delivery tool chain works ;)
